You can likewise use a pitchfork to draw worms in the air. Known as a worm groaning stick, this typical method entails sticking the pitchfork into the ground and then massaging it with an item of metal or wood. The vibrations that are created simulate the sound of a mole, which causes the worms to surface area.

The makeup of a red wiggler looks like that of various other usual earthworms; a long-segmented body begins at the pointed head and terminates at a slightly-flatted tail.
The digestive system is basic, starting at the mouth where the worm begins to consume its food prior to passing it on the throat. The throat is a muscle area which imitates a pump to draw food into the mouth before pumping it out into the esophagus. The esophagus is narrow and thin-walled and serves as the "waiting area" for the gizzard.

Keep in mind: This demand for grinding is why grit is recommended in a worm container. The worm features no indigenous grinding ability so the worm depends on consumed grit to aid grind its food in the gizzard. The tummy is where the initial chemical failure of food occurs with the assistance of a protein-busting enzyme.The intestine creates the lengthiest part of the worm and is where the bulk of food digestion happens through enymatic procedures. The castings eventually pass with the rectum at the end of the worm as pills coated with a biologically-rich mucus. (You're not consuming I hope.) The European Nightcrawler, the bigger relative of the red wiggler, is simply as voracious and additionally produces an excellent bait worm. But it likes a little a cooler setting than the red wiggler. The African Nightcrawler is a huge composting a fantastic read worm and makes a lovely, granular cast.
The Indian Blue is voracious, yet additionally favors a warmer climate and it likewise exhibits a propensity to run away the bin. The red wiggler is a sturdy worm and isn't as choosy concerning its climate. I such as to call it the Ford Taurus of vermicomposting worms; you will not brag to your hardcore composting pals that you own them, however they will certainly serve you well.
